Biofrontera, Inc. is a biopharmaceutical company, which engages in the commercialization of pharmaceutical products. It specializes in the treatment of dermatological conditions, caused primarily by exposure to sunlight that results in sun damage to the skin. The company is focused on the treatment of actinic keratosis and markets a topical antibiotic for treatment of impetigo. Its products include Ameluz and Xepi, its two prescription drugs, and BF-RhodoLED, a lamp used with Ameluz, for the lesion-directed and field-directed treatment of actinic keratosis of mild-to-moderate severity on the face and scalp. The company was founded on March 3, 2015 and is headquartered in Woburn, MA.

Precision BioSciences, Inc. is a biotechnology company, which engages in the development of genome editing technologies. It operates through the Therapeutics and Food segments. The Therapeutics segment focuses on the development of products in the field of immuno-oncology and of novel products outside immuno-oncology to treat human diseases. The Food segment applies ARCUS, the company's proprietary genome editing platform, to develop food and nutrition products through collaboration agreements with consumer-facing companies. The company was founded by Derek N. Jantz, Jeff Smith, and Matthew R. Kane on January 26, 2006 and is headquartered in Durham, NC.

Empire Petroleum Corp. engages in the exploration and development of oil and natural gas. The company possesses long-life, low operational cost, mature, producing assets with slow decline profiles in the Permian Basin, Bakken region and central Gulf Coast region, in the states of New Mexico, North Dakota, Montana, Louisiana, and Texas. Empire focuses on economical well rehabilitation, stimulation, field maintenance and management to generate low-risk cash flows that provides stability and growth for shareholders. The company was founded in August 1983 and is headquartered in Tulsa, OK.
Benitec Biopharma, Inc. is a development-stage biotechnology company, which engages in the advancement of novel genetic medicines. The firms' proprietary platforms include DNA-directed RNA interference, or ddRNAi, combines RNA interference, or RNAi, with gene therapy to create medicines that facilitates sustained silencing of disease-causing genes following a single administration. It is developing ddRNAi-based therapeutics for chronic and life-threatening human conditions including Oculopharyngeal Muscular Dystrophy, and Chronic Hepatitis B. The company was founded on November 22, 2019 and is headquartered in Hayward, CA.
